Hide apps from home screen Android

You can remove any app from your home screen by tapping and holding it. Look for a menu option to remove the app. It will remain installed on your phone, but it won't appear on your home screen anymore. The app will still be visible and accessible from the app tray.

Hide preinstalled apps Android

Some Android devices come with preinstalled applications. If you can't remove it, you might be able to disable it.

  1. Open the App tray.
  2. Locate the app you want to hide.
  3. Tap and hold the app icon.
  4. Look for an option to Turn off or Disable the app. If the app wasn't preinstalled, you will only see an option to uninstall it.
Hide apps in a folder Android

If you want to reduce clutter on your phone and organize your apps, you can always hide them individually in custom folders.

On the home screen, tap and hold the icon for any app. A menu will appear; choose the option to create a new folder. After choosing a name, drag and drop apps into the folder.

From within the app tray, open the menu represented by an icon with three dots in the upper-right corner. Select the option to create a new folder. You can set a name and move apps in to and out of the folder by dragging and dropping.

If these options won't get the job done, you may want to try using a third-party app. There are programs available on the app store designed to help hide and protect apps on your Android phone. Here are a few popular ones to help you find the best option for you.

App Hider - This app lets you hide or clone apps, hide specific media, and use multiple accounts for the same application.

Calculator Vault - This app makes it possible to hide and password-protect applications under the guise of a calculator app.
